Join one of The New Yorker's most decorated long-time staff writers and the Orwell and Baillie Gifford Prize-winning author of Say Nothing and Empire of Pain, Patrick Radden Keefe. Over a delicious two-course lunch he'll reflect on his esteemed career at the forefront of investigative journalism, introduce his new book London Falling, reveal what the years of rigorous reporting behind his books entail, and take some of your questions
